The Swiss Legal Framework: What You Need to Know
The Swiss legal framework for online casinos is primarily governed by the Money Gaming Act (Geldspielgesetz), which came into effect in 2019. This legislation fundamentally reshaped the online gambling landscape, legalizing online casinos but restricting them to those affiliated with existing land-based Swiss casinos. This means that only casinos with a physical presence in Switzerland are eligible to apply for a license to operate online. The Swiss Federal Gaming Board (Eidgenössische Spielbankenkommission, or ESBK) is the regulatory body responsible for issuing licenses and overseeing the operations of these online casinos. The ESBK ensures that these casinos adhere to strict regulations regarding player protection, responsible gambling, and fair play. This includes measures to prevent money laundering, protect minors, and provide tools for players to manage their gambling habits. Casinos that fail to meet these stringent requirements face significant penalties, including the revocation of their license.
Licensing and Regulation: The Pillars of Trust
The ESBK’s rigorous licensing process is designed to protect players and maintain the integrity of the Swiss online gambling market. Only casinos that meet specific criteria, including financial stability, a proven track record of responsible gaming practices, and adherence to Swiss data protection laws, are granted a license. This licensing framework provides a crucial layer of security for players. When you play at a licensed Swiss online casino, you can be confident that the games are fair, the payouts are reliable, and your personal and financial information is protected. The ESBK also regularly audits licensed casinos to ensure ongoing compliance with regulations. This constant oversight helps to maintain a high standard of operation and provides players with peace of mind.

Payment Methods: Secure and Convenient Transactions
Swiss online casinos offer a variety of secure and convenient payment methods for deposits and withdrawals. These typically include credit and debit cards (Visa, Mastercard), bank transfers, e-wallets (such as Skrill and Neteller), and sometimes even newer options like Twint. Before you sign up with an online casino, check which payment methods are supported and whether any fees apply. Also, pay attention to the processing times for deposits and withdrawals. Reputable casinos will process transactions quickly and efficiently, allowing you to access your funds without unnecessary delays. Security is paramount, so ensure the casino uses encryption technology to protect your financial information.
Bonuses and Promotions: Maximizing Your Value
Online casinos often offer bonuses and promotions to attract new players and reward existing ones. These can include welcome bonuses, deposit bonuses, free spins, and loyalty programs. While bonuses can be a great way to boost your bankroll, it’s essential to understand the terms and conditions attached to them. Pay close attention to wagering requirements, which dictate how many times you need to wager the bonus amount before you can withdraw your winnings. Also, be aware of any game restrictions, which may limit the games you can play with bonus funds. Carefully read the fine print to ensure you fully understand the bonus terms and can meet the requirements. Choosing casinos with fair and transparent bonus policies is crucial.
Responsible Gambling: Playing Smart
Responsible gambling is a crucial aspect of enjoying online casinos. Licensed Swiss casinos are required to provide tools and resources to help players gamble responsibly. These include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ations. Take advantage of these tools to manage your spending and time spent gambling. Set a budget and stick to it. Never chase losses, and know when to walk away. If you feel your gambling habits are becoming problematic, seek help from the casino’s support team or a responsible gambling organization. Remember, gambling should be a form of entertainment, not a source of financial stress or emotional distress.
